Brows By Nay: When It’s Time to Fly Solo, Vagaro Makes the Transition Seamless
How Brows By Nay Built a Thriving Brow Business with Vagaro
Naomi has been doing brows since 2008, starting her career after working in hair. At first, she wasn’t sure brows would be her thing. But it didn’t take long to realize there was something special about the work.
People tell you their life story in 15 minutes,” Naomi said. “What other job gives you that?
In a short appointment window, she found connection, trust, and confidence both from her clients and in her own skill. Doing brows didn’t feel like work, which ultimately made it feel like a calling.
Knowing When You’re Ready for More
After years in the beauty industry, including time in salons and retail environments, Naomi had built a loyal client base and deep experience. She had grown into the role, refined her craft, and learned what kind of professional she wanted to be.
Eventually, the next step became clear. That’s when she chose to look at a Phenix Salon Suites for her own space:
It didn’t feel scary – it felt right,” she shared. “I sat in the studio and thought, ‘yeah, this makes sense.’
Opening Brows by Nay as a solo business owner was a decision rooted in readiness. Naomi wanted more control over her schedule, her space, and the client experience she had spent years perfecting.
